Who are Sennheiser?
Sennheiser electronic is an international organisation based in Wennebostel (Wedemark), near the German town of Hannover. In 2007 the turnover of the family-owned company was around 395 million euros. Of that, over 83 percent was generated outside Germany. The range of products offered includes headphones, microphones, wireless microphone and monitoring systems, conference and information systems as well as aviation and audiology products.
The world’s leading manufacturer of studio microphones, Georg Neumann, is part of the Sennheiser Group, as is the Klein + Hummel Vertriebs- und Entwicklungsgesellschaft mbH, a company renowned for its studio monitors, loudspeakers and Installed Sound products. The Danish-based joint venture company, Sennheiser Communications, which develops headsets for PC, office and call centre markets, also belongs to the Sennheiser Group. The group’s products are distributed via an international network of long-standing Sennheiser partners and subsidiaries.
Sennheiser Sales Ireland
Sennheiser Sales Ireland was founded in 1991 to look after the domestic Irish marketplace, including Northern Ireland. Based in Dublin, the Irish office has been extremely successful in developing its market share for a broad portfolio of products. These products span a range of Consumer and Professional Headphones, Microphones, Aviation Headsets, Conferencing and Translation Systems.
Sennheiser products play a vital role in the work of many well-known Irish based companies and organisations - including, for example, Irish Aviation Authority for Air Traffic Control Headsets and Radio Telefis Eireann who make extensive use of professional headphones and microphones for both studio broadcasting and location work. Sennheiser Ireland has also provided microphones for major shows such as the Eurovision song contest.
Some of the well known Irish Artists currently using Sennheiser products include, The Frames, Bell X1, The Walls, Damien Rice and many more.
